- The distance between Pingbian, China and Chugwater, Wy, Usa is approximately 10,969 km or 6,816 mi.
- To reach Pingbian in this distance one would set out from Chugwater, Wy bearing 327.6°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Pingbian bearing 207.8° or SSW .
- Pingbian has a warm maritime temperate climate with dry winters (Cwb) whereas Chugwater, Wy has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Pingbian is in or near the subtropical dry forest biome whereas Chugwater, Wy is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average annual temperature is 8.2 °C (14.8°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 11 °C (19.8°F) less in Pingbian.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 1255.3 mm (49.4 in) more which is equivalent to 1255.3 l/m² (30.81 US gal/ft²) or 12,553,000 l/ha (1,341,999 US gal/ac) more. About 4 1/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 10.7° higher in Pingbian than in Chugwater, Wy.
